Portalborn v0.75 Patch Notes

Portalborn · published 28 Jul 2026, 19:26 UTC

All newsPlayers around this dateRead on Steam

Hello everyone!

This is a small update that finally finishes a bug that took several attempts to track down.

Fixed: Window layout no longer breaks after logging out

The last patch fixed the layout breaking when you closed and reopened the game. Mr. A (who wishes to remain anonymous) then found the half I'd missed: closing the game with the X button worked, and exiting through Settings worked—but logging out to the character selection screen and entering the game again caused the layout to break all over again. He also noticed something I hadn't: you didn't even need to quit the game for it to happen.

That turned out to be the key.

Returning to the character selection screen follows a different startup path than launching the game from scratch. Along that path, the interface was measuring the game window while it was still hidden, so it recorded the wrong size and never corrected itself afterward.

The bug only affected a fairly specific situation: playing in windowed mode with the interface zoom set larger than the available window space. If you normally play maximized, you would probably never have encountered it, which is a large part of why it took so long to identify.

Both startup paths now behave the same, and your interface layout and zoom settings are now preserved regardless of how you leave and re-enter the game.

Thank You

I also want to publicly thank Mr. A (who wishes to remain anonymous).

This one took four separate bug reports, complete with before-and-after screenshots and even experiments he ran himself using different window sizes.

Three of my theories about what was causing the problem turned out to be wrong.

Each time he came back with another observation that narrowed the search further, and the final one—"I don't even need to quit the game."—was the clue that finally led me to the real cause.

Sometimes the hardest bugs aren't fixed by writing more code—they're fixed by someone making one more careful observation.

Four bug reports, four fixes, and considerably more patience from him than I had any right to expect.

Thank you, Mr. A. Your persistence genuinely made Portalborn better for everyone.
